The Continuous Mesh Belt Avocado Drying Machine Dryer is an industrial-grade solution for efficient dehydration of fruits, vegetables, herbs, and dried grass. Built with corrosion-resistant stainless steel and customizable mesh belts, it ensures uniform drying while maintaining product integrity. Designed for scalability, it accommodates diverse processing needs across food, pharmaceutical, and agricultural industries.
Feature | Specification | Application Scenario |
---|---|---|
Conveyor Belt Material | Stainless Steel (304/316 grade) | Food processing (avocados, herbs) |
Mesh Belt Aperture | 1–3mm adjustable (customizable) | Drying delicate fruits/vegetables |
Temperature Range | 30°C–120°C (±1°C precision control) | Heat-sensitive herbs and spices |
Enclosure Design | Fully enclosed, corrosion-resistant | Contaminant-free drying of pharmaceuticals |
Belt Speed | 0.5–2.5 m/min (adjustable) | Optimized drying time for bulk materials |
Adjustable parameters include belt length (1–10m), mesh aperture size, and enclosure dimensions to meet specific production volumes or material requirements. For harsh environments, upgrade to 316-grade stainless steel for enhanced chemical resistance.

Category | Usage Scenarios | Characteristics | Advantages | Disadvantages |
---|---|---|---|---|
Industrial Conveyor Belt Dryers | Fruits, Herbs, Vegetables | Stainless Steel Mesh Belt (304 Grade ▲), 0.5dB Noise Reduction (ISO 4871 ▲), 285 GSM Mesh Thickness (ISO 3801) | ▲ Uniform drying ▲ Low noise ▲ Corrosion-resistant ▲ Scalable for bulk processing | Higher upfront cost ▲ Requires regular belt maintenance |
Tray Dryers (Industry Standard) | Small-scale, Manual Processing | Aluminum Tray (ASTM B209), Manual Temperature Control, 150°C Max (IEC 60068) | Low cost, Simple design, Flexible for small batches | Labor-intensive, Uneven drying, Limited capacity |
Rotary Drum Dryers | Grains, Powders, High-Volume Materials | Rotary Drum Diameter: 2.5m (ISO 9001), 200°C Max (ASTM E1460 ▲▲), 500kg/hr Capacity (ISO 9286) | High throughput, Continuous operation, Minimal downtime | Complex maintenance, High energy consumption, Requires skilled operators |
Fluidized Bed Dryers | Particles, Powders, Pharmaceuticals | Air Velocity: 3m/s (ISO 13320 ▲), Particle Size Handling: 0.1–5mm (ASTM E11) | Rapid drying, Minimal product damage, Energy-efficient | Limited to fine particles, Higher initial cost, Requires precise calibration |
Spray Dryers | Liquid-to-Powder Conversion (Milk, Juices) | Spray Nozzle Diameter: 0.7mm (ISO 6743-11), Drying Efficiency: 95% (ASTM D3121) | Fast drying, High product quality, Versatile for liquids | High energy use, Prone to clogging, Requires dust collection systems |
Microwave Dryers (Our Advanced) | Heat-Sensitive Foods, Herbs, Spices | Microwave Power: 2.45GHz (IEC 60335-2-14 ▲▲), Energy Efficiency: 85% (IEC 60034-30 ▲▲), 300°C Max (ASTM E1460) | ▲ Fast drying ▲ Preserves nutrients ▲ Minimal thermal damage | High cost, Limited material compatibility, Requires shielding for safety |
